(03-01-2018 02:09 PM)esayem Wrote: (02-28-2018 01:43 PM)stever20 Wrote: (02-28-2018 01:40 PM)ken d Wrote: I'm not sure I see why going from halves to quarters is a big deal. What practical difference will it make? Is it just to allow for more commercials?
Big thing is it'll speed up games. Instead of TV timeouts at 16/12/8/4- you'll have TV timeouts at the 5 minute mark of the quarter. But the bigger change is with the fouls. You'll find those reset each quarter- going to double bonus at 5. So like go to last years title game where there were 10 fouls by the 10 minute mark of the half. Last year- every foul from there on, double bonus. With quarters- first 4 common fouls are just inbounds plays.
I understand the foul situation, but there will be extended TV timeouts after each quarter anyway.
there would be 1 tv timeout each quarter and then 1 between the quarters. So instead of 8 timeouts (4 each half) there would be 6 timeouts (4 in quarters and 2 in between quarters).
